Backings for Embroidered Patches

Iron-on Backing

Iron-on backing provides an easy, effective and pocket friendly way to stick your chosen patch to cloth using simple iron or press. Ideal for garments with smooth surfaces like uniforms, formal dresses and it saves your time as well.

Sew-on Backing

Sew-on backing allows you to have your patch durably sewed on the cloth via a machine or by hand as per your preference. With sew-on backing you can easily sew a patch on any sort of clothing material whether its surface is rough such as a towel or smooth such as leather.

Velcro Backing

One of the most convenient backing options composed of two parts a hook and a loop. Loop is skilfully sewn on the clothes & the hook is sewn to the patch. You can take off the hook patch and attach any other patch on its place. Most commonly used by military, police, strike ball etc.

Is Embroidery Better Than a Woven Patch?

Embroidered patches are perfect for simple designs with bold lettering or where the thicker strings can create a striking effect in themselves. They are stitched into the twill and have a raised and recessed look and feel. Similar to their embroidered counterparts, they can be made from multiple colors and this adds a unique style and dimension. Both styles use stitching to portray your logo, message, or brand. They capture your design in single or multicolored tapestries you can wear. How they differ is subtle. But, the overall appearance of this style versus embroidered can produce unique aesthetics and feel.

How do you know which design to choose?

Custom woven patches use a thinner thread that is woven together instead of embroidered onto a fabric, they are ideal when a design is too complex to be achieved with the embroidery process. They are also a great way to give your photos a life-like effect. They also capture intricate design without losing detail.

Choosing the right custom-woven design for your needs can be an important decision. Here are a few important factors to consider before picking the right one:

  1. Purpose: Are you using it for branding, team identification, promotional events, or personal use? Understanding the purpose will help you narrow down the design options.
  2. Logo or Artwork: If you have a company logo or specific artwork that you want to incorporate into the patch, start with that as your basis. Consider how it will translate into a woven design and if any modifications or simplifications are necessary.
  3. Size and Shape: Consider the size and shape of the patch you need. Depending on where it will be placed, you may want a larger or smaller size (e.g., uniforms, bags, hats). Intricate details may be more challenging to reproduce on smaller patches.
  4. Colors: Determine the color scheme you want for your patch. Consider your brand colors or any specific color requirements. Woven patches typically have a limited color palette, so be mindful of that when choosing your design.
  5. Style and Aesthetic: Do you prefer a traditional, vintage, modern, or playful design? Look for design elements that align with your desired style, such as borders, backgrounds, or patterns.
